The Flexible Flyer Winter Lightning Snow Sleds come in a pack of ten, making them an excellent choice for families, schools, or groups wanting multiple sleds for winter fun. These sleds feature a classic toboggan style made from a strong, heavy-duty plastic resin that balances durability with flexibility, helping them resist cracks and breaks. At 48 inches long and 18 inches wide, each sled comfortably fits one or two riders, which is great for parents who want to ride with their kids. They’re lightweight at just over 3 pounds, so children can easily carry them uphill. The hard plastic bottom is designed to be super slick, allowing for fast and smooth rides over snow, and applying wax can enhance speed even more. Safety-wise, the sled’s wide and contoured edges offer a stable grip, reducing the chance of sliding off during rides. Each sled supports up to 200 pounds, accommodating a wide range of rider sizes.
Since these sleds are made entirely of plastic, they might not provide as much cushioning as sleds with padded seats, so a blanket or cushion might be needed for longer rides. Also, while the pack is great for groups, buying ten sleds at once may be more than what some families need. These sleds are ideal for those who want reliable, fast sleds for multiple users and appreciate a trusted brand with a long history. For buyers looking for individual sleds or something with more comfort features, exploring other options could be more suitable.

The Gizmo Riders Snow Sled is a single-person toboggan-style sled made from heavy-duty plastic, making it fairly durable for snowy outdoor fun. Measuring about 39 inches long and 22 inches wide, it's sized well for kids aged 3 and up, and can even support adults weighing up to 260 pounds. Its standout features include a steering wheel with a locking differential system, which helps with precise control on slopes, and an anti-slip seat that helps keep riders safely in place.
The sled also includes a handy pull-up brake, allowing users to stop more easily on steep hills—a great safety addition for younger or less experienced riders. Another plus is the retractable tow rope, making it simpler for parents to pull the sled back up the hill without hassle. Weighing just under 9 pounds, the sled is light enough for kids and adults to carry comfortably.
Being made of plastic, it may not be as sturdy as metal sleds in very rough conditions, and some users might find the steering system takes a little practice to get used to. The 1-year warranty is a nice assurance for durability. This sled is a solid choice for families looking for a safe, versatile sled that's easy to handle and offers extra safety controls for kids and beginner sledders.

The Flexible Flyer Wood Toboggan is a classic sled designed for both kids and adults, making it a good choice for family fun in the snow. Its 6-foot length allows for up to three riders, which is perfect for group sledding. The sturdy construction from 0.25 inch Northern Hardrock maple wood ensures durability, and the steam-bent hood adds to its traditional appeal.
The full-length rope handles provide a secure grip for all riders, which is an important safety feature, and the included pull rope makes it easy to tow back up the hill. However, at 10.5 pounds, it might be a bit heavy for the youngest kids to handle on their own. The sled’s slick bottom helps it glide smoothly over fresh snow, enhancing the speed and excitement of the ride. Being fully assembled out of the box is a bonus as it saves time and effort.
One potential drawback is that being made of wood, it might require more maintenance compared to plastic sleds, especially to prevent damage from moisture and rough use. With a weight capacity suitable for multiple riders and a robust build, it’s a solid choice for those looking to enjoy traditional sledding experiences with a group.
